Weeping Tile Repair in Dothan, AL

Weeping tile repair services focus on maintaining the integrity of a property's drainage system by addressing issues with the underground drainage pipes that surround the foundation. These systems are designed to direct excess water away from the building, helping to prevent basement flooding, foundation damage, and moisture problems. Projects typically involve inspecting existing weeping tile installations, replacing or repairing damaged sections, and ensuring proper drainage pathways are restored to protect the property's structural stability and indoor environment.

Property owners usually seek weeping tile repairs when noticing signs of water intrusion, such as damp or moldy basement walls, uneven foundation settling, or pooling water around the foundation perimeter. Before requesting repairs, it’s helpful to understand the location of existing drainage systems, any visible signs of water damage, and the history of drainage issues on the property. Proper assessment and timely repairs can significantly reduce the risk of costly damage and improve overall property health.

Weeping Tile Repair Questions

What is weeping tile repair? It involves fixing or replacing the drainage system installed around a foundation to prevent water intrusion and manage groundwater flow.

When should weeping tile be repaired? Repairs are needed if there are signs of water pooling near the foundation, basement leaks, or visible damage to the drainage system.

What types of issues can weeping tile repairs address? Repairs can resolve clogged or broken pipes, displaced or damaged tiles, and improve overall drainage around the property.

How can property owners prevent weeping tile problems? Proper drainage maintenance, ensuring clear outlets, and addressing minor issues early can help maintain an effective weeping tile system.
